Microbiology
Project-independent assessment
Edit summary: Added image and caption
Tags:
Mobile edit
Mobile app edit
iOS app edit
Advanced mobile edit
App suggested edit
App image add top
86.45% of edit
https://pubmed.ncbi.nlm.nih.gov/29688164/
Article
Loading article revision...
Source
Loading possible copyvio source...